Xmark continues to invest in Genaera

By Lisa Kerner

Charlotte, N.C., Sept. 7 - Xmark Opportunity Partners, LLC added to its stake in Genaera Corp. with the purchase of 212,500 shares of the company's stock between Aug. 9 and Aug. 28 priced from $2.79 to $3.06 each.

The transactions were listed in a schedule 13D fil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ission.

Xmark owns 3,571,542 shares, or 20.5%, of the Plymouth Meeting, Pa., biopharmaceutical company.

On Aug. 17, Xmark reported buying 212,500 shares between July 27 and Aug. 8 priced from $2.67 to $3.00 each, for a 19.4% stake in Genaera, according to a previous SEC filing. Xmark owned 18.2% of the company's outstanding shares on Aug. 6.
